What are propane automatic refill programs?

When it comes to refilling propane tanks, most fuel suppliers give homeowners two choices. The first is the “will-call” approach, which is the most frequent, and the second is the “auto-fill” method.
Customers who use the will-call technique are responsible for monitoring tank gauges and phoning the fuel company for a refill. While this strategy works for some, others find it difficult or forget to check their tank gauges. Maintaining the effectiveness of your tank requires ensuring that it runs on the correct fuel level.
Auto-fill services are designed to relieve homeowners of the stress of propane tank refills by eliminating the guesswork involved. The fuel provider is responsible for monitoring and replenishing clients’ propane tanks under an auto-fill program.
Most gasoline firms use computer programs to keep track of how much fuel a certain client has left in their tank and when their tank needs to be refilled in order to efficiently manage and monitor tank levels and arrange deliveries.
Many characteristics entered by the fuel business are taken into account by these systems, including the date of the most recent delivery, average usage for that customer, and average usage for similar-sized homes in the customers’ neighborhood. Seasonality and local weather conditions, such as winter snowstorms, are taken into account by several programs.
After organizations enter these data, the computer calculates when a customer’s propane tank should be refilled. Following that, businesses plan their delivery around certain dates.
Reasons you should register for a propane filling service at home
Automatic propane refill programs have five advantages. Here are five major advantages of employing an auto-refill program rather than the will-call system.
1. No more appointments

The days of calling to book an appointment to have your propane tank replenished each year are over thanks to auto-fill services. Instead, fuel suppliers keep track of when a customer’s tank needs to be refilled and schedule delivery accordingly, ensuring that you always have enough fuel.
Many companies also offer clients additional delivery options, such as calling a few days before delivery to ensure that they should still come or delivering the fuel even if no one is home when they arrive.

2. Mindfulness
Auto-fill services give clients the assurance that they will never run out of propane. Auto-fill programs prevent tanks from becoming close to empty by automatically replacing them when they reach a predetermined level.
Customers who sign up for these programs don’t have to bother about checking or monitoring their tank gauges because the fuel business does it for them. Enrolling in an auto-refill program relieves homeowners of one extra maintenance task, allowing them to focus on other responsibilities.
3. There’ll be no more waiting
If homeowners are not registered in a propane tank refill program, they must contact their fuel supplier to request a propane refill. The company and the customer then work together to set a delivery date. During the busy fall months, turnaround times from call to delivery can be a week or longer. This approach works perfectly if consumers contact before they run out of propane, but it might leave customers without fuel for an extended period of time if they wait until they run out.

Customers that enroll in propane tank auto-fill systems are placed on a delivery list months in advance, ensuring that they will not be left without propane.
4. Properly fueled tank
Will-call clients must know how much propane they need to fill their tank based on how much gas they have left before scheduling a propane delivery. Calculating this amount can be tricky. The guesswork is removed with an auto-refill program.
The propane delivery will be scheduled using the computer program that monitors and tracks deliveries. Based on the time since the last refill and the customer’s average usage, this program also estimates how much fuel to supply.
5. Cost-cutting

By avoiding the fees connected with a will-call delivery, enrolling in an auto-fill program can also save you money. If the tank is empty before being filled, many fuel suppliers charge an additional fee for a leak test. Customers may also be charged a price for expedited delivery, which they may require if they run out of propane. Customers can avoid these fees by enrolling in a propane auto-fill service.
